What is recorded here

Two earthen banks circle a twenty-metre yard in County Louth, their funnelled entrance and split-level floor marking a human-made chamber rather than a casual hollow. The northern section holds a collapsed underground passage, perhaps a hidden route for people, goods or ideas when the land above belonged to someone else. A modern wall now overlays part of the outer bank, and a neighbouring enclosure adjoins the site, reminding us that the boundary between ancient and present remains porous.
The following description is derived from both the published 'Archaeological Inventory of County Louth' (Dublin: Stationery Office, 1986) and the 'Archaeological Survey of County Louth' (Dublin: Stationery Office, 1991). In certain instances the entries have been revised and updated in the light of recent research. Date of upload/revision: 17 July 2007 Circular area (int. diam. 20.5m) enclosed by two widely spaced earthen banks. Inner bank (Wth 5m, H 0.2m internally, 2.3m externally) with traces of both internal and external stone facings. The outer bank (Wth 2.8m, H 0.3m internally, 0.9m externally) is overlain in the W quadrant by a modern wall. The space between the two banks varies (Wth 6.5m-13m). Entrance at the SE represented by gap in both banks with two radial banks running across the intervening space between the banks to create a funnel effect. Another radial bank crosses the intervening space between the banks at the NW. Split-level interior divided by V-shaped drystone-faced scarp (H 0.7m). N section of interior contains collapsed Man-made underground passage (LH008-013002-). Sub-rectangular enclosure (LH008-013003-) (int. dims. 40m N-S, 36m E-W), possibly modern, enclosed by earthen bank adjoining site at SE.
